Limpopo ready to hosts Mapungubwe Arts Festival
It is all systems go for the Mapungubwe Arts Festival on the 17th to the 23rd March 2014. All other logistics are in place for the success of the festival to take place in the Limpopo capital City of Stars - Polokwane.
The week-long festival will kick start with the street parade/carnival showcasing the diverse culture of Limpopo from Department of Sport, Arts and Culture building – Olympic Towers to the SABC Park at 10h00 on the 17th of March 2014. The Street carnival will be featuring the following cultural groups: Penny Penny, Combo Maruapula, Rabson Rambuwana and many more.
Between the 18 to 19 March 2014, the department will host Mapungubwe Heritage theatre featuring Paul Rapetsoa at Jack Botes Hall at 17h00.
The gospel festival line - up of artists for 22nd March includes Winnie Mashaba, Worship House, Solly Moholo, Taki and Rofhiwa, Sifiso Ncwane, Rebecca Malope, Debra Frazer, Hlengiwe Mhlaba, Sinky Mathe and many more.
The 23rd jazz festival line-up includes Candy, Selaelo Selota, Mafikizolo, The Soil, Uhuru, Mi Casa, Toya Da Lezy, Kurt Darren, Malo-A-Botsheba, Colbert Mukwevho, Joe Shirimane and many more.
The week-long festival will also have economic spin offs through exhibitions. Firearms and any form of glass bottles will not be allowed.
